CHARGE BY U.S. SECRETARY OF STATE DEAN ACHESON

Washington, Jan. 12.-The U.S. Secretary of State, Mr Dean Ache- son, said here today that Russia was busy detaching the northern provinces of China and “attaching them to the Soviet Union." Mr Acheson described this as "a most significant point," and said: "Nothing we do or say must be allowed to obscure the reality of this fact. Not all the efforts of propaganda will obscure it. The only thing that will obscure it would be through ill-conceived adventures on our part."

Menzies Expected Soon To Launch

Anti-Red

Campaign

Melbourne, Jan. 12.-The battle between Mr R. G. Menzies, Australia's new Prime Minister, and the Australian Communist Party is expected soon to be on.
